A Prospective, Multicenter, Single-Arm Study Verifying the Benefit of Trastuzumab Deruxtecan (T-DXd) in AI Re-Scored HER2-Ultralow (HER2UL) Unresectable or Metastatic Breast Cancer Manually Scored as HER2-Null
This is a prospective, multicenter, single-arm study designed to verify the efficacy and safety of trastuzumab deruxtecan (T-DXd) in subjects with hormone receptor-positive (HR+) unresectable and/or metastatic breast cancer who are identified as HER2-ultralow by artificial intelligence (AI)-assisted re-scoring after being manually scored as HER2-null. Eligible subjects will have progressed on at least one and up to two prior lines of endocrine therapy in the metastatic setting. Subjects are permitted to have received no more than one prior chemotherapy in the metastatic setting; however, chemotherapy must not have been the most recent treatment regimen at disease progression. Approximately 30 subjects will be enrolled at about 15 sites in China. The primary endpoint is objective response rate (ORR) by investigator assessment per RECIST 1.1.

This is a prospective, multicenter, single-arm, open-label study. The study will consist of four periods: Tissue Screening, Screening, Treatment, and Follow-up (including long-term follow-up). Subjects will receive T-DXd 5.4 mg/kg via intravenous infusion on Day 1 of each 21-day cycle. Radiographic tumor assessments will be performed every 6 weeks for the first 24 weeks, and then every 12 weeks thereafter until investigator-assessed disease progression. The primary objective is to evaluate the efficacy as assessed by ORR. Secondary objectives include PFS, DCR, and DoR. Safety will be assessed by TEAEs, SAEs, AESIs, and laboratory findings. One interim analysis is planned at approximately 6 months after the last subject enrolled. The study is expected to enroll 30 subjects at approximately 15 sites in China. The End of Study is defined as the timepoint at which 20 PFS events have been observed, estimated to occur approximately 15 months after the last subject is enrolled.
